Mario Casas confesses an embarrassing anecdote at Antonio Banderas' house: ''After five minutes I fell asleep''

The Movistar Plus program Martínez y Hermanos started its new season with a very special trio of guests, among whom was one of the most acclaimed actors on the current audiovisual scene: Mario Casas.

As it could not be otherwise, brother Óscar Casas went to the space run by Dani Martínez to present his first work as a director: the film My loneliness has wings. Although the man from A Coruña spoke about this exciting project and what it has been like to change his position with respect to the cameras (before he was in front of them as an actor and now behind them as part of the directing team), the host of the program wanted to investigate his beginnings in the world of acting and the small screen.

One of his first television works came with the series SMS, Without fear of dreaming, which aired on La Sexta. In this fiction, Mario Casas coincided for a short period of time with Dani Martínez, who was removed from the project before starting it. ''I did feel loneliness because they kicked me out before I started... And it didn't give me much encouragement,'' Martínez joked.

''It was a profile issue, because you really did it very well. It was a physical thing. A more badass physique was needed. And you had the face of a good kid,'' the guest explained, trying to justify the replacement of Martínez with Raúl Peña.

After explaining that the dismissal of his partner made everyone "shit" for weeks, Casas wanted to publicly tell another anecdote from his beginnings that caught a lot of public attention.

The first time he appeared in a feature film was under the orders of Antonio Banderas in the film The Way of the English, a work of which he feels very proud. However, something happened to him with the director that he remembers with shame. He invited him and other actors from the cast to his house to see Crazy in Alabama, the first film he directed. ''It was 11:30 at night... And five minutes later, I fell asleep (...) Raúl Arévalo, Fran Perea were there... Only I fell asleep. He was nervous ... ''.

After a lot of work, hours of study and preparation and countless projects, Mario Casas managed to show Spanish society that he is much more than the protagonist of Three Meters Above the Sky.

The artist suffered a period of typecasting and social stigma from which he emerged with films and series of the stature of Contratiempo, The Photographer of Mauthausen and The Innocent. His first work as a director has had good reviews and a great popular response, something that encourages the artist to continue creating films and to dedicate himself body and soul to his audiovisual career.
